Chemists H-1B Jobs in Colorado

Chemists H-1B visa sponsorship in Colorado: $90,784 avg salary ($51,355-$153,800). 97% approval rate.

H-1B sponsored Chemists roles in Colorado command an average salary of $91k, ranging from $51k to $154k. The top sponsors include University of Colorado (23%), Corden Pharma Colorado, Inc. (13%), Alliance for Sustainable Energy, LLC (13%). 97% of petitions are certified. Based on 30 H-1B filings in this state.

Prevailing Wage Analysis

70% of filings offer salaries above the prevailing wage, with an average premium of 11.9%. The average prevailing wage is $81k (based on 30 filings with prevailing wage data).

Processing Time

Average processing time is 13 days (median: 7 days). Fastest: 1 days, slowest: 104 days. Based on 30 filings.

Workforce Insights

57% of filings are for new positions, while 27% are for continued employment (30 filings with data).

Average contract duration: 33 months (median: 36 months), based on 30 filings.
